There is a big difference between sprinkling a chatbot on an app and building a product where AI does the real work. In AI-powered SaaS, the model is what customers pay for: an agent that drafts and takes actions, a search box that understands meaning instead of keywords, an automation that turns hours of manual review into seconds. The interface matters, but the intelligence behind it is the product.
Doing this well is an engineering discipline, not a prompt. The model has to be grounded in your data through retrieval so its answers are accurate and current, agents need tools and guardrails so they act reliably instead of hallucinating, and the whole thing has to hold up in production, where cost per request, latency, and correctness all decide whether customers keep paying. That is where most AI features quietly fail.

AI-powered SaaS is a subscription product where AI is core to the value, agents that take actions, search that understands meaning, or automation that removes manual work, rather than a chatbot bolted onto an existing app. The AI is grounded in your data and engineered to be reliable, accurate, and affordable in production.
A first grounded AI capability, such as RAG-based search or a focused agent, typically takes a couple of months, depending on how much data preparation and evaluation it needs. We build against real data early and test output honestly, because an AI feature that impresses in a demo but fails in production is worse than no feature at all.
We ground the model in your own data with retrieval so it answers from real sources rather than guessing, add citations so users can verify, and build evaluation suites, content filtering, and human-in-the-loop checks for higher-stakes actions. Reliability is an engineering process of measuring and constraining output, not a single prompt, and it is central to how we build.
We work with leading models like Claude and OpenAI as well as open models, and we build a routing layer so the product can switch or fall back between providers. That avoids lock-in, lets us use the best or most cost-effective model for each task, and protects you if a provider's pricing or availability changes.
